Renewable energy storage mexico
The report explains that Mexican regulations define five storage modalities -linked to renewable energy plants, load centers, and independent solutions – and formally recognize these systems through interconnection rights, permits, and participation in energy and ancillary. . The new rule requires solar and wind power plants to include battery systems with a capacity equivalent to 30% of their installed power, aiming to add 574 MW of storage by 2028. Luxembourg europe renewable energy
Discover Luxembourg's ambitious 51-point plan to scale up renewable energy, boost efficiency, and transform its energy ecosystem. Learn how these bold steps aim for carbon neutrality. In the Climate Change Performance Index, which evaluates and compares the efforts of multiple countries and the EU in the fight against climate change, Luxembourg has a very good overall rating, ranking 13th in 2025.
